California Population 12.23.19 0650 js

For the first time in nearly a decade, more people have left California than those have moved in.

This is according to a report released on Friday.

The report indicates California’s population is shy of 40-million, and that the state lost nearly 40-thousand people when factoring those who have become a California resident, and those who are no longer residents.
